Output 5d5a4cdbdba7b2cf5334765c69f2943df73631a3e4ef9d56249827bc3186a942:19

value
1055224
script pubkey
OP_HASH160 OP_PUSHBYTES_20 140f831163ddff9672b1cddc39eb1e2ef19b86a9 OP_EQUAL
address
33X62AvZrufw5FyekzMY3KiJ4LK7e49T2j
transaction
5d5a4cdbdba7b2cf5334765c69f2943df73631a3e4ef9d56249827bc3186a942
spent
true